Why Series Connections Matter in Modern Energy Storage
Imagine building a tower where each brick supports the next – that's essentially how series-connected batteries work. By linking multiple电池 units end-to-end, engineers can create systems that deliver higher voltages while maintaining manageable current levels. This approach has become particularly crucial for:
- Solar/wind energy farms requiring 600V+ storage systems
- Industrial UPS solutions needing precise voltage matching
- Electric vehicle fast-charging infrastructure

Design Challenges? Here's How Professionals Solve Them
While the benefits are clear, implementing series battery connections requires careful planning. Let's break down the three most common hurdles:
1. Voltage Balancing Act
Like synchronized swimmers, batteries in series need perfect harmony. Advanced Battery Management Systems (BMS) now offer:
- Real-time cell monitoring
- Active balancing circuits
- Predictive maintenance alerts
2. Safety First: Mitigating Cascade Failures
A single weak cell can jeopardize the entire chain. Modern solutions include:
- Modular isolation switches
- Arc-fault detection systems
- Redundant cooling mechanisms

Frequently Asked Questions
Can I mix different battery capacities in series?
We strongly advise against it. Mismatched capacities lead to accelerated degradation and safety risks.
What's the maximum recommended series count?
While technically unlimited, practical limits are typically 150-200 cells based on BMS capabilities.
